kalumnia — meaning in English
Polish → English · translate English → Polish instead
English meaning
- calumny noun A false accusation or charge brought to tarnish another's reputation or standing.
Senses
kalumnia is used for these senses in English:
- calumny (uncountable) Falsifications or misrepresentations intended to disparage or discredit another.
